Guide to Becoming a Medical Courier: Mastering Bloodborne Pathogens and HIPAA Compliance

Embarking on a career as a medical courier entails more than just the ability to navigate roads efficiently. It demands a keen understanding of critical health regulations, notably in handling bloodborne pathogens and adhering to the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A). This guide walks you through the essential steps to not only become a proficient medical courier but also to excel in the role with a focus on safety, reliability, and confidentiality.

 

Step 1: Grasping the Basics of Bloodborne Pathogens

Educate Yourself:

Start by immersing yourself in the world of bloodborne pathogens. Understand what they are – microorganisms in human blood that can cause diseases. Familiarize yourself with the most common pathogens, such as hepatitis B, hepatitis C, and HIV.

 

Undergo Training:

Pursue a certified course in bloodborne pathogen training. These courses, often available online, will equip you with the knowledge to handle medical specimens safely. They cover a range of topics, from identifying potential risks to understanding the correct procedures for exposure response.

 

Learn Safe Handling Procedures:

As a medical courier, you will transport specimens that may contain bloodborne pathogens. Learning the correct handling, transport, and disposal procedures is crucial. This includes understanding how to use protective gear, proper packaging methods, and spill management techniques.

 

Step 2: Mastering HIPAA Regulations

Understand HIPAA Essentials:

HIPAA, a federal law, sets the standard for protecting sensitive patient data. As a medical courier, you'll handle information that falls under HIPAA's purview. You must comprehend what constitutes Protected Health Information (PHI) and the extent of HIPAA's privacy and security rules.

 

Undergo HIPAA Training:

Engage in comprehensive HIPAA training. These programs will help you grasp the nuances of patient privacy rights, the permissible use and disclosure of PHI, and the penalties for non-compliance.

 

Implement HIPAA Best Practices:

Embrace best practices for HIPAA compliance in your daily operations. This involves secure handling of medical records, maintaining confidentiality during transport, and understanding the protocols for reporting any breach of patient information.
